Default HELP... Solenoid- B18/rex

i just went to the smog ref (california) and im having a hell of a time trying to pass smog with the 91 B18a in my 89 REX... the ref said that my engine doesnt have the "pressure regulator cut-off solenoid valve" which is not required on honda's but is required for acura engines.... now, when i went to get this 2nd solenoid installed, there is no plug to run the solenoid line into because it is a honda.... what do i need? do i need a new ECU? if so, what kind would be best? thank you!

this is BS. Acuras do not require it. The deal here is that LS motors need it and vtec motors and i guess single cam motors dont. I have a b16a in my 90 integra and i took off that solenoid which was needed for my b18a. That guy doesnt know what hes talking about. There is 1 wire that runs to the ECU for it i think. I bet this is commonly overlooked so people pass without it all the time and i cant see how it could effect your smog test results besides visual. I think the wire is on C9 on the ECU but im not sure. Id have to dig up my old diagrams.
